Quach Thuy Anh Khue (26 years old). After completing her bachelor's degree program with honors, she recently continued to be the valedictorian of her master's degree program in economic law.
Mr. Khue is the valedictorian of the Economic Law major at the University of Economics and Finance, Ho Chi Minh City.

Sweet results
Anh Khue shared that she was lucky to be born into a family with parents who always supported all her wishes and interests in her academic path. “Before, I didn’t know what my strengths were or what field I was suitable for. There was a time when I really liked studying design, my parents also created conditions for me to study drawing, but then I realized I didn’t have the ability so I gave up. After that, my father oriented me to study medicine but I was very afraid of blood,” Anh Khue said. After a period of hesitation, Anh Khue decided to apply to the economic law program of the University of Economics and Finance, Ho Chi Minh City. And after 4 years of effort, Anh Khue completed her bachelor’s program with an excellent degree. Because she realized the suitability and love for this field of study, she continued to register for a master’s degree. “Nowadays, most people have a bachelor’s degree, so I want to continue studying to gain more knowledge. Besides, during my time working, I noticed that my colleagues, even though they were very good and had a lot of experience, still continued to study. So why can’t I, who am young and have the means, do it?”, Mr. Khue shared.Mr. Khue is working in a multinational company.

From shy girl to image of global citizen
Currently working in a multinational company, Anh Khue realizes that soft skills are really important. “Before, I was introverted, shy and rarely interacted with anyone. But since going to university, the environment has changed and there are many opportunities to express myself, I have learned many more things. The biggest success that makes me proud of myself during my university years is not my academic results but the skills I have practiced and cultivated,” Anh Khue expressed. As a student, Anh Khue cultivated soft skills by actively participating in activities, competitions and volunteer programs. In particular, she and some other students founded a club to interact with international students. Sharing about the necessary skills when wanting to work in multinational companies, Anh Khue said: "To work in multinational companies, there are 3 skills that need to be well equipped for yourself. First is English, because all communication is in a foreign language. Second, always have a positive attitude and proactive spirit when communicating and working, this is one of the KPI evaluation criteria of large enterprises. Third, carefulness and comprehensiveness; because the output quality is the face and important factor that affects the reputation of large enterprises, so it is necessary to be careful to produce the most complete product. In addition, when working, it is also necessary to pay attention to the culture of the company and foreign colleagues".Mr. Khue possesses many elements of a young global citizen.
